引言
TP链上钱包(以通用链上钱包设计为参照)不仅是密钥管理工具,更是连接用户与去中心化金融的桥梁。本文围绕防信号干扰、合约案例、专家观点、智能金融服务、智能合约支持与多层安全等维度,给出系统化解析与可落地建议。
一、防信号干扰(网络与物理层面)
1. 多路RPC与熔断:钱包应配置多个供应商节点(公共与自托管),并在检测到节点异常时自动切换,避免单点干扰。结合熔断策略,可在RPC响应异常时退回到只读或提示离线签名模式。
2. 加密与证书绑定:采用TLS、HTTPS强制加密,实施证书钉扎(pinning)降低中间人风险。支持DoH/DoT和可选VPN以防DNS投毒及区域劫持。
3. 空气隔离与离线签名:重要交易可在离线设备上签名,使用二维码或USB/蓝牙安全通道进行传递。对蓝牙/NFC通信应使用短时密钥与验证流程,减少物理信号干扰导致的重放或注入风险。
4. 信号完整性检测:在移动端引入网络质量与链上数据一致性校验,检测延迟、重放、重复交易等异常行为并提醒用户。
二、合约案例(示例与安全要点)
1. 简单代币批准与转移场景:用户通过钱包执行 approve + transferFrom 操作,钱包在构建交易前应模拟执行(eth_call)并显示人类可读的权限说明,避免无限授权隐患。
2. 多签合约调用:示例流程包括发起交易、签名收集、时间锁执行。钱包应支持阈值签名或与硬件签名设备联动,展现每个签名方与阈值信息。
3. 智能聚合器交互(DEX聚合+滑点保护):在路由发生变化时,钱包应实时模拟路径并向用户展示最终token数额、预估滑点与最大可接受损失。
三、专家观点分析
1. 可用性与安全的平衡:安全专家普遍认为,过多安全步骤会降低用户体验,但关键在于风险分级——对小额交易降低门槛,对大额交易强制多重验证。
2. 合约可解释性的重要性:审计与源代码可验证性应是钱包审查合约的基础。专家建议钱包整合开源合约信誉评级与历史交易行为模型,作为风险提示的一部分。
3. 去信任化与可恢复机制并重:虽然主张去信任化,但在用户丢失密钥或遭受社会工程攻击时,合理的社会恢复或阈值签名方案可降低资产永久损失风险。
四、智能金融服务(钱包层的金融能力)
1. 一体化资产管理:实时资产净值、收益率跟踪、自动再投资策略(例如一键质押)和税务报表导出。
2. 借贷与流水化信用:通过链上行为与合规KYC(可选)结合,提供按需借贷、闪电借款与信用额度。钱包应显示借贷成本、清算风险与利率波动敏感性。
3. 保险与对冲服务:与保险协议集成,为智能合约交互或基金仓位购买保险,或者自动触发对冲策略以应对急剧波动。
五、智能合约支持技术要点
1. 合约可视化与模拟:将合约调用参数转换为自然语言说明,支持交易前的完全模拟并展示潜在状态变化。
2. 源码与字节码校验:集成链上合约验证机制(Etherscan-like),对比源代码与部署字节码,提供审计与漏洞历史记录。
3. 自动化静态分析:在用户与合约交互前进行自动化安全检查(重入、权限控制、时间依赖性、闪电贷敏感点等),并给出风险等级与建议操作。
六、多层安全架构
1. 设备层:利用TEE/SE(如Secure Enclave)、指纹/FaceID与操作系统隔离,限制APP对私钥的直接访问。
2. 密钥管理层:支持助记词加密存储、BIP39+passphrase、硬件钱包集成、阈值签名与多签账户。支持社会恢复与时间锁备选方案。


3. 网络与通信层:TLS、证书钉扎、DoH/DoT、可选VPN、RPC多路冗余与签名离线传输通道。
4. 交易与合约层:交易模拟、签名前人类可读摘要、权限最小化、批准限额与白名单、每日上限与延时撤销机制。
5. 运营与治理层:及时更新依赖库、自动化审计、赏金计划与第三方安全评估,结合链上治理透明化处理安全事件。
结语与建议清单
- 对普通用户:启用硬件签名或助记词加密,开启多重验证与每日限额。使用受信任的RPC或自托管节点,尽量在已验证合约上操作。
- 对开发者与钱包厂商:实现合约模拟、自动化安全检测与可视化交易说明;构建多层网络冗余与离线签名流程以抵御干扰。
- 对生态治理者:鼓励合约源码验证、建立合约信誉体系与责任追踪机制,推动保险与审计服务普及。
最终,TP类链上钱包的未来在于将强安全性与良好可用性结合,通过多层防护、合约透明与智能金融能力,为用户提供既便捷又值得信赖的链上体验。
评论
Crypto小张
非常实用的全景解读,尤其赞同离线签名和多路RPC的防护策略。
Alice88
合约模拟和人类可读摘要是我最希望钱包具备的功能,能有效防骗局。
链研者
文章把多层安全讲得清晰,建议再补充具体阈值签名库和实现案例。
BobLee
关于防信号干扰的网络层建议很接地气,证书钉扎和DoH是好办法。